Description

Situated in a convenient and well-established residential area of Coatbridge, this beautifully presented one-bedroom first-floor flat at 193C Dundyvan Road offers spacious, contemporary accommodation and an excellent opportunity for first-time buyers, downsizers, or buy-to-let investors. Stylishly decorated throughout, the property is presented in true walk-in condition and combines modern living with generous indoor and outdoor space.

Upon entering, you are welcomed by a spacious hallway which benefits from built-in storage, providing excellent practicality. The property boasts a generous double bedroom, offering plenty of space for freestanding furniture while creating a comfortable and relaxing retreat.

The modern family bathroom is finished to a high standard and features a contemporary three-piece suite complete with an over-the-bath shower system.

Undoubtedly the heart of the home is the impressive open-plan kitchen, dining, and living area. This bright and spacious room provides the perfect setting for everyday living and entertaining, with ample space for both dining and lounge furniture while the modern kitchen offers excellent storage and worktop space.

A standout feature of the property is the large walk-in cupboard, currently utilised as a home office. This versatile space could also be used as a dressing room, hobby room, or additional storage.

Externally, the property enjoys a substantial communal rear garden with a large lawn, providing an excellent outdoor space for relaxing, gardening, or entertaining during the warmer months.

The property is ideally positioned close to a wide range of local amenities including supermarkets, convenience stores, independent shops, and well-regarded schools. A variety of cafés, restaurants, takeaways, and local eateries are all within easy reach throughout Coatbridge, making day-to-day living both convenient and enjoyable.

Directly opposite the property is Whifflet Bowling Club, a fantastic local community facility offering excellent recreational opportunities.

For those who enjoy the outdoors, nearby green spaces including Drumpellier Country Park and Summerlee Museum of Scottish Industrial Life provide beautiful walking routes, open green space, family attractions, and leisure activities.

Excellent transport links make commuting simple, with nearby rail stations including Coatdyke railway station and Coatbridge Sunnyside railway station offering regular services to Glasgow, Edinburgh, and surrounding towns. The nearby M8 and M74 motorway networks also provide excellent road links throughout the Central Belt.
